Step into the smoky, jazz-filled world of Johnny Staccato, where the beat of the city and the thrill of mystery collide. John Cassavetes stars as Johnny Staccato, a hardboiled private detective with a love for jazz and a nose for trouble, in one of the most iconic roles of 1959.

Set in the gritty underbelly of New York City, this classic noir series follows Staccato, a former jazz pianist turned private eye, as he navigates a web of crime, betrayal, and mystery. Balancing his sleuthing skills with his passion for music, Johnny’s cases take him into the heart of beatnik culture and the shadowy corners of Manhattan.

Johnny Staccato was born in Manhattan and calls 860 West 40th Street home. His favorite haunt is Waldo’s, a bar owned by his friend Waldo (Eduardo Ciannelli), an Old-World Italian who favors opera but “puts up with” jazz. Johnny himself plays piano in the jazz band that performs there, with real-life jazz greats like Red Norvo, Red Mitchell, Shelly Manne, Johnny Williams, Barney Kessel, and Pete Candoli sitting in.

This complete collection brings together all 27 episodes, each brimming with atmospheric style, suspenseful storytelling, and a killer jazz soundtrack.

With Cassavetes’ standout performances, Johnny Staccato also boasts an array of notable guest stars who helped make the show a cult classic, including Mary Tyler Moore, Martin Landau, Dean Stockwell, Elizabeth Montgomery, Michael Landon, Cloris Leachman, Gena Rowlands, Susan Oliver, Madge Redmond, Jack Weston, Frank DeKova, Norman Fell, Nita Talbot, Shirley Knight, Ruta Lee, J. Pat O'Malley, Elisha Cook Jr., John Marley, and Vito Scotti—each bringing their own intensity to the high-stakes cases Johnny faces.

Also known simply as Staccato, this superb noir series ran for just a single season on NBC from September 1959 to March 1960. Whether you’re a fan of jazz, noir, or classic detective tales, Johnny Staccato is a must-have for every collection.
